Our company color is CMY 0, 66, 88. When I apply that color to objects, it often happens that a) the color is not correct but the values seem to be right or b) the color looks good but the values do not match.
You can see this in the screenshot (issue type b). The mouse chord and the mouse have the same color. However, notice how the values differ in the Fill and Stroke panel. The hexadecimal color code is identical.
Unfortunately I do not have steps to reproduce yet.
To me it does not seem to be a duplicate of #166622, since I'm not cycling between color spaces.
